K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Home Heating Concerns: Reasons and Solutions
If your KitchenAid clothes dryer is not warming up appropriately, it can be discouraging and cause damp clothing even after a full cycle. Numerous usual reasons could be behind this problem, such as a defective heating element, a malfunctioning thermostat, or a blocked air vent creating bad air flow. To accurately diagnose the trouble and make sure a successful repair work, it is crucial to get the aid of a certified KitchenAid dryer technician. They will certainly have the ability to conduct a comprehensive inspection, determine the source of the heating trouble, and suggest the most effective option to get your dryer back up and running successfully.

KitchenAid Clothes Dryer Vent Cleaning: Why It is very important
Ensuring the tidiness of your KitchenAid dryer vent is critical for its ideal efficiency and safety. Gradually, dust and debris can collect within the vent, causing possible blockages that limit correct airflow. This can trigger your KitchenAid clothes dryer to overheat, leading to concerns such as reduced effectiveness, longer drying out times, or even security threats due to the capacity for a fire danger. By regularly cleaning up the air vent, you can protect against these problems and prolong the life expectancy of your KitchenAid clothes dryer.

Neglecting the maintenance of your KitchenAid clothes dryer air vent can not just impact the system's performance yet Dryer Repairman Help additionally increase the possibility of malfunctions and pricey fixings. A blocked air vent places additional strain on the dryer's elements, such as the electric motor and burner, bring about early wear and potential malfunctions. By scheduling regular vent cleanings as part of your regular upkeep, you can stay clear of unanticipated failures, save on repair work costs, and guarantee that your KitchenAid dryer operates at its finest capability, supplying you with reliable and trusted drying out cycles.
